3. Nature and Adventure: Best Japan Tours for Outdoor Enthusiasts
As an avid nature lover, I’ve discovered that Japan offers a treasure trove of outdoor experiences. In 2024, the best Japan tours for outdoor enthusiasts are set to showcase the country’s breathtaking landscapes and thrilling adventures.
One of the highlights is undoubtedly Mount Fuji. I’ve found that guided tours to this iconic peak not only provide expert navigation but also offer insights into its cultural significance. Moreover, the surrounding Five Lakes region presents ample opportunities for hiking and photography.
For a unique experience, I highly recommend the guided tours through the ancient cedar forests of Yakushima. This UNESCO World Heritage site is home to trees over 1,000 years old and served as inspiration for Studio Ghibli’s “Princess Mononoke”. Additionally, the Japanese Alps offer exhilarating hiking and skiing opportunities, depending on the season.

6. Off-the-Beaten-Path: Unique Japan Tours for 2024
As I delved deeper into Japan’s hidden gems, I discovered a wealth of unique experiences that go beyond the typical tourist attractions. In 2024, several tour operators are offering exciting off-the-beaten-path adventures that promise to reveal a side of Japan many travelers miss.
One standout tour I’m particularly excited about takes visitors to the remote Iya Valley in Shikoku. Here, you can cross traditional vine bridges, soak in secluded hot springs, and stay in a centuries-old thatched-roof farmhouse. This immersive experience offers a rare glimpse into rural Japanese life that’s increasingly hard to find.
Another intriguing option is a tour of the art islands in the Seto Inland Sea. Naoshima, Teshima, and Inujima have been transformed into open-air museums, blending contemporary art with stunning natural landscapes. These tours provide a unique opportunity to explore japan’s thriving modern art scene in an unexpected setting.

7. Seasonal Spectacles: Best Japan Tours for Cherry Blossoms and Fall Foliage
When it comes to seasonal beauty, Japan’s cherry blossoms and autumn foliage are truly unparalleled. I’ve had the pleasure of experiencing both, and I can assure you that they’re worth planning your entire trip around. Spring and fall offer some of the best Japan tours for nature lovers and photographers alike.
In spring, the country is transformed by a sea of pink and white cherry blossoms. I highly recommend tours that include visits to iconic spots like Ueno Park in Tokyo or the Philosopher’s Path in Kyoto. However, don’t overlook lesser-known gems such as Hirosaki Castle in Aomori, where the blossoms create a stunning contrast against the castle’s white walls.
Come autumn, Japan’s landscapes burst into a riot of reds, oranges, and golds. Tours during this season often feature excursions to places like Nikko or the Japanese Alps. One of my favorite experiences was a guided hike through Kamikochi, where the fall colors reflected perfectly in the crystal-clear rivers.
